Rindö is an island in the Stockholm archipelago, part of Vaxholm municipality in Stockholm County. Reached by ferry from Vaxholm, it is notable for its military heritage: the Oscar-Fredriksborg fortress, built in the 19th century to defend the approach to Stockholm, occupies part of the island and reflects its strategic past. Long closed off as a military zone, Rindö has gradually opened up and now features residential areas and holiday homes set among landscapes typical of the archipelago, including pine forests, glacier-smoothed rocks and small coves. The island offers a peaceful setting, popular for walking, cycling and water-based activities such as kayaking and sailing, thanks to its central position within the Stockholm archipelago. The nearby town of Vaxholm, just a short boat ride away, provides shops, restaurants and the atmosphere of a small harbour town, while Rindö itself retains a more natural and unspoilt character. The climate is typical of eastern Sweden, with mild, bright summers well suited to outdoor stays and cold, snowy winters.
